Understanding Mixed Gas For Leaf Blowers

Mixed gas for leaf blowers refers to a combination of gasoline and 2-stroke oil that is used to fuel these machines. This fuel mixture is essential for the proper functioning of 2-stroke engines found in many leaf blowers. The mixing ratio of gas to oil is crucial as it ensures the engine is adequately lubricated while also providing the necessary combustion properties for optimal performance.

Using the correct mixed gas ratio in your leaf blower can prevent engine damage and prolong its lifespan. It also helps reduce harmful emissions and lower overall maintenance costs. By following the manufacturer’s guidelines for the specific mixing ratio recommended for your leaf blower model, you can ensure that the engine runs smoothly and efficiently. Choosing The Right Ratio For Your Leaf Blower

To determine the right ratio of mixed gas for your leaf blower, it is essential to refer to the manufacturer’s guidelines provided in the user manual. The recommended ratio typically ranges from 40:1 to 50:1 depending on the specific model of your leaf blower. It is crucial to follow these guidelines meticulously to ensure optimal performance and to prevent any potential damage to the engine.

Additionally, considering the type of fuel mixture suitable for your leaf blower is crucial. Some leaf blowers may require pre-mixed fuel, while others may allow you to mix the gas and oil separately. Understanding the specific requirements of your leaf blower will help you determine the appropriate ratio for achieving the best results.

Tips For Properly Mixing And Storing Gas

Properly mixing and storing gas is crucial for the efficient performance of your leaf blower. To ensure the right mixture, always use a clean container specifically designated for storing mixed gas. It’s recommended to use a fuel container with accurate measurement markings to achieve the correct ratio of gas and oil.

When mixing gas, measure the quantities accurately and thoroughly mix the components to ensure a homogenous blend. Shake the container before each use to prevent any separation that may have occurred during storage. Additionally, always follow the manufacturer’s guidelines for the correct fuel/oil ratio to prevent damage to your leaf blower’s engine.

Proper storage of mixed gas is essential for maintaining its quality. Store the gas mixture in a cool, dry place away from direct sunlight and other heat sources. Always seal the container tightly to prevent evaporation and contamination. By adhering to these guidelines, you can extend the lifespan of your leaf blower and ensure optimal performance.

What Is Mixed Gas And Why Is It Important For Leaf Blowers?

Mixed gas is a combination of gasoline and oil, typically used as fuel for 2-stroke engines in tools like leaf blowers. The oil is mixed with the gasoline to ensure proper lubrication of the engine’s internal parts. This prevents the engine from overheating and extends its lifespan.

Using mixed gas in leaf blowers is crucial because it provides the necessary lubrication for the engine to run smoothly and efficiently. Without the proper oil-to-gas ratio, the engine could seize up or suffer permanent damage, leading to costly repairs or replacement. Properly mixed gas also helps reduce emissions and pollution, contributing to a healthier environment.
